Biodiversity
The variety of life in all its forms
Ecosystem diversity
Is the variety of ecosystems found in an area or Earth
Species diversity
Is the number and relative abundance of species found within an ecosystem
Genetic diversity
Is the variety of genes and alleles present in a species
Species
A group of organisms which can reproduce to produce fertile offspring
Extinction
Occurs when a species no longer exists
Pollution
The introduction of harmful substances or agents into the environment
Habitat
The environment in which a species normally lives or the location of a living organism
Invasive species
A non-native species which causes harm to the environment to which it has been introduced
Agriculture
the practice of cultivating plants and rearing animals for food, fibre, medicinal plants, and other products used to sustain and enhance human life
Richness
The number of different species
Evenness
How close the population numbers are to each other
Citizen scientists
Volunteer scientists who collect and share data with professional scientists
Simpson’s diversity index
